I completely disagree about the CLK55 being not half as fun. You seem to base this off the other AMG cars you drove, the E & S AMG. They weigh 500-700 lbs more than the CLK55, they're not supposed to handle as well no matter what AMG does.
If Infiniti made high performance versions of the M & Q, I wouldn't you expect it to be as fun or handle as well as the Skyline GT-R.
MotorTrend got a 66.4 mph slalom run w/ the CLK55 AMG, Car & Driver got a 0.87 g skidpad. It does handle well, not as well as the G35c but definitely much better than you give it credit for.
